Custom Event Calendar Case Study

Quilt Direct (quiltdirect.co.uk) – A leading UK supplier for quilting, sewing machines, fabrics, tools, and in‑store learning experiences.

Project Overview

Quilt Direct required a robust, easy-to-manage event calendar to showcase workshops, clubs, boot camps, and classes directly on their Shopify store. Existing solutions either relied on heavy third‑party apps or lacked flexibility and performance.

Our task was to build a custom event calendar using a native Shopify approach, ensuring speed, scalability, and long-term maintainability — without ongoing app dependencies.

Wee Gallery – An eCommerce brand focused on visually rich, content-driven shopping experiences.

Quilt Direct
event calendar

Challenges

  • No native Shopify event/calendar functionality

  • Third‑party event apps were slow, expensive, and restrictive

  • Need to manage long‑running and multi‑day events

  • Events required category filtering, sorting, and clean UI

  • Performance and SEO needed to remain optimal

  • Admin team needed an easy backend workflow

Objectives

  • Build a fully custom events listing page on Shopify

  • Use native Shopify data structures (no external apps)

  • Allow filtering by event category

  • Enable date-based sorting (ascending / descending)

  • Ensure fast load times and mobile responsiveness

  • Keep the solution scalable for future events

events listing

Solution (Native Shopify Approach)

Custom Event Architecture

Custom Event Architecture

  • Events created as custom Shopify products / metaobjects

  • Event-specific metafields for:

  • Start date & end date

  • Event category

  • Short description

  • Event imagery

Dynamic Events Listing Page

  • Built a custom All Events page using Liquid

  • Events displayed in a clean, card-based layout

  • Support for:

  • Multi-day events

  • Ongoing monthly clubs

  • One-day workshops & boot camps

Filtering & Sorting

  • Category-based filtering (e.g. Clubs, Classes, Boot Camps)

  • Date-based sorting (ascending)

  • Toggle between grid/list views for better usability

Performance-Focused Implementation

  • No third-party calendar or event apps

  • Optimized Liquid loops and queries

  • Lazy-loaded images

  • Minimal JavaScript for interactions

Admin-Friendly Management

  • Events can be added or updated directly from Shopify Admin

  • No technical knowledge required

  • Scales easily as new events are introduced

Results

Conclusion

Why 1Dot Digital

This custom event calendar was designed and built by 1Dot Digital, an eCommerce & web development agency specializing in advanced Shopify customizations.

We focus on native Shopify solutions that are fast, scalable, and easy to maintain — helping brands avoid unnecessary app bloat while delivering powerful functionality.

Why clients choose

Why clients choose 1Dot Digital:

Why 1Dot Digital

  • Deep Shopify & Liquid expertise

  • Custom solutions without third-party app dependency

  • Performance-first development approach

  • Clean, scalable, and future-ready builds

Why brands choose 1Dot Digital:

Services Provided

Let’s take action and make things happen.

With a proactive approach, we are ready to tackle challenges and turn ideas into reality. Let’s seize the opportunity and grow together.

“The team at 1Dot Digital is fantastic. Their assistance has enabled us to unleash our potential both online and offline, resulting in year-on-year growth thanks to their innovative strategies in e-commerce.”